Transaction caea564e1453268dfb3c700701db54c5ca7026f6471c7d11f63a999c64e1ba8f

1 Input
2 Outputs
  • caea564e1453268dfb3c700701db54c5ca7026f6471c7d11f63a999c64e1ba8f:0
  • value  123335993
    address  34V8bDFqn5bee7i1xfmjJzgnkjomSPuQeX
  • caea564e1453268dfb3c700701db54c5ca7026f6471c7d11f63a999c64e1ba8f:1
  • value  8992711625
    address  14eGwugwtk9wRFkmig9Hbz6Vezy75ckhZ8